Sapiens Acquires Delphi Technology

Insurance software provider Sapiens International Corp. has agreed to acquire Delphi Technology Inc., a software vendor focused on the medical professional liability insurance carrier markets.

The total consideration is up to $19.5 million in cash.

Delphi reported 2019 full-year revenue of $15 million and an operational loss.

The company offers core products for MPL, including policy administration, claims management, and financial and risk management. Boston-based Delphi has more than 100 employees and approximately 40 insurance customers.

Sapiens sees the acquisition as a way to expand its presence in the MPL market. It anticipates the acquisition to be accretive to profit in early 2021.

Sapiens said it will continue to support Delphi’s products and customers and work to further enhance its own property/casualty products to provide a comprehensive offering to Delphi’s customers.

“Industry consolidation has challenged MPL insurers to deliver differentiated products and services for the full scope of healthcare providers, including large institutions and networks, individuals, small groups and captives,” said Martina Conlon, executive vice president, Research & Consulting, Novarica, in prepared remarks. “Insurers need a strong technology partner to deliver flexible, digital offerings with best-in-class service options. The Delphi acquisition gives Sapiens rich MPL domain knowledge and a customer base to advance its position in the U.S.”

Sapiens offers digital software platforms and services for the property/casualty, life, pension & annuity, reinsurance, financial and compliance, workers’ compensation and financial markets.
